Importance of Privacy Settings in Home Security Cameras
While cameras enhance security, they also pose privacy risks if not properly configured. Unauthorized access can lead to privacy breaches, data leaks, or even misuse of footage. Therefore, understanding and utilizing privacy settings is vital for safe home monitoring.
Key Privacy Settings in Cameras Under $2000
Most affordable security cameras come with a set of privacy features designed to protect users. Here are some of the essential privacy settings to look for:
- Privacy Mode: Allows users to disable video recording or live streaming when privacy is needed.
- Encryption: Ensures that video footage is encrypted during transmission and storage.
- Access Control: Enables setting permissions for multiple users, limiting who can view or control the camera.
- Two-Factor Authentication (2FA): Adds an extra layer of security for accessing camera feeds.
- Guest Access: Allows temporary or limited access for visitors without exposing full control.
- Automatic Firmware Updates: Keeps the device protected against vulnerabilities.
Configuring Privacy Settings Effectively
To maximize privacy, follow these best practices:
- Regularly update firmware: Keep your camera’s software current to patch security vulnerabilities.
- Use strong passwords: Avoid default passwords; create complex, unique passwords for your camera accounts.
- Enable encryption: Always turn on encryption features if available.
- Limit user access: Only grant permissions to trusted individuals.
- Activate privacy mode when needed: Disable streaming or recording during private moments.
- Monitor access logs: Review who has accessed your camera feeds and when.
